Memoro and TwinMind are both AI meeting assistants for recording, transcription, and summaries, compared here on pricing, features, and workflow fit. Memoro: German, locally-running AI note-taker that records or uploads conversations and produces structured, searchable notes without a meeting bot. TwinMind: Browser-extension and mobile AI meeting assistant that transcribes calls in real time on-device and turns them into searchable notes. They overlap on ai-meeting-assistants, so the right pick depends on team size, budget, and which meeting workflows you automate.
For ai-meeting-assistants workflows, shortlist Memoro when privacy-sensitive professionals capturing meetings without a bot matters most, and TwinMind when professionals who want hands-free notes during back-to-back video calls matters most. Both record across Zoom, Google Meet, and Microsoft Teams; trial each on real meetings before committing.

Pros & cons
Memoro
+ Made and hosted in Germany with a privacy-first, bot-free local capture model
+ Stated GDPR compliance, German data storage, and encryption in transit
- Relies on device recording or uploads rather than auto-joining scheduled calls
TwinMind
+ Bot-free capture avoids a visible recorder joining the call
+ Works across desktop browser and mobile in one product
- Browser-extension capture depends on running meetings in a supported browser
